How Wagering Works
Wagering – also called playthrough – is the total amount you must bet before you can turn bonus money into withdrawable cash. Let us walk through a typical calculation.
Example scenario: You claim a welcome bonus that gives you a £100 bonus when you deposit £100. The wagering requirement is 35x the bonus amount.
Formula: Wagering requirement = Bonus amount × Wagering multiplier.
Calculation: £100 × 35 = £3,500.
You must place bets totalling £3,500 before any winnings from the bonus become withdrawable. However, not every game contributes equally. Slots usually contribute 100 %, while table games like blackjack or roulette contribute only 10–20 %.
If you play only slots: You need £3,500 in bets. If you play blackjack (10 % contribution), the effective wagering becomes £3,500 ÷ 0.10 = £35,000 – a huge difference. So to clear the bonus efficiently, stick to high‑contribution games with good RTP.
RTP impact: A slot with 97 % RTP means that, on average, for every £100 wagered you lose £3. To meet the £3,500 wagering, your expected loss is £3,500 × (1 – 0.97) = £105. That is a realistic cost of earning the bonus. Always check the game’s RTP in the info section.

Best RTP games to play – Look for slots with a theoretical return to player (RTP) of 97 % or higher. Examples include Blood Suckers (98 %), Starmania (97.87 %), and Jackpot 6000 (98.9 %). These reduce the house edge and help you meet wagering with less expected loss.
Games to avoid for bonus wagering – Progressive jackpot slots often have RTPs below 95 % because part of your stake goes into the jackpot pool. Also avoid keno, scratch cards, and live dealer games that contribute only 5–10 % towards wagering. Check each game’s contribution percentage in the casino’s terms.
